PPLE (PA Psychology Law Exam) By The Numbers Questions And Answers | Verified & Updated 2026 | Guaranteed Pass 1 - answer-hour(s) per week a postdoc may be supervised by a delegated supervisor 2 - answer-hours per week a supervisor must supervise a postdoc 2 - answer-hours, at least, per week that pre-doctoral interns must participate in learning activities 3 - answer-contact hours (50-60 min) in ethics required biennially for continuing education 3 - answer-Continuing Education Units (CEUs) required biennially for continuing education 10 - answer-contact hours equals 1 CEU 10 - answer-hours toward CEU credits can be earned by scholarly writing; Full maximum for sole authorship of article or chapter - shared divides maximum by number of authors 15 - answer-teaching hours can count toward CEU, at a rate of 1 clock hour for 1 contact hour; can only claim same course or workshop once every four years. 15 - answer-semester hours required for graduate training in psychology15 - answer-hours minimum worked each week to be able to count toward total post-doctoral hours for licensure 30 - answer-contact hours (50-60 min each) required biennially for continuing education 45 - answer-hours maximum worked each week to be able to count toward total post-doctoral hours for licensure 48 - answer-hours to make a written report of child abuse after having made immediate verbal report to ChildLine 375 - answer-hours, at least, that pre-doctoral interns must spend in direct patient contact 375 - answer-hours, maximum, that pre-doctoral interns may spend pursuing research during the pre-doctoral internship 450 - answer-hours of clinical contact, at least, that doctoral students must complete before beginning the pre-doctoral internship 1500 - answer-hours of pre-doctoral internship experience 1750 - answer-post-doctoral hours to be eligible for licensure 15 - answer-dollars is the verification fee 20 - answer-dollars to retake the PPLE after the first failure25 - answer-dollars for Certification Fee 80 - answer-dollars to register a fictitious/corporate name with the Board 90 - answer-dollars to retake the PPLE after the second and any subsequent failiures 105 - answer-dollars for Initial Application Fee 165 - answer-dollars for continuing education sponsor to apply 300 - answer-dollars is the Biennial Renewal Fee 1000 - answer-dollars is the fine if a psychologist knows another psychologist is mentally/physically/or drugedly incompetent and not in treatment 10 - answer-days to report a name or address change 14 - answer-days a psychologist licensed elsewhere can work in PA without permission 30 - answer-days to notify patients and supervisees that license has been suspended or revoked 30 - answer-days to notify Board of conviction for felony or misdemeanor, or on next biennial renewal application, whichever comes first 30 - answer-days within which Board must hold hearing after automatically suspending license without hearing following immediate and clear danger to public health and safety60 - answer-days before one can retake the PPLE after the second and any subsequent failures 90 - answer-days (or more often) a postdoctoral supervisor must write evaluations/progress reports which will be submitted to the board 90 - answer-days to notify the Board of disciplinary action by another jurisdiction, or on biennial registration (whichever is sooner) 6 - answer-months a psychologist licensed elsewhere can work in PA if granted temporary permission by PA board 6 - answer-months (or more) must be worked at given site to count those hours toward postdoctoral experience 12 - answer-months a psychologist licensed elsewhere can work in PA if granted temporary permission PLUS an extension 4 - answer-years that CE records must be kept for (as board may decide to audit) 4 - answer-years that Board members serve a term 5 - answer-years that psychologist must maintain client records before disposing 5 - answer-years before a psychologist can apply for reinstatement of a revoked license 8 - answer-years maximum that Board members may serve (combining maximum terms)10 - answer-years to earn postdoctoral experience for licensure 10 - answer-years that postdoctoral supervisor must keep supervision records for, or until supervisee is licensed 10 - answer-contact hours (50-60 min) of CE credit obtained in excess can be carried over from one biennium to the next 0 - answer-contact hours (50-60 min) of CE in ethics that can be carried over to satisfy the next biennium's ethic's requirement 15 - answer-contact hours (50-60 min) of CE credit may be obtained in home study so long as program is approved 5 - answer-dollars (multiplied by months late) is owed for reactivating lapsed license; does not preclude discipline by board. 60 - answer-dollars earned per diem by Board members when attending to the work of the Board 1000 - answer-dollars (maximum) and imprisonment of no more than six months for FIRST offense of practicing without current valid license 2000 - answer-dollars (minimum) or imprisonment of at least six months for SECOND (and subsequent) offense of practicing without current valid license 1000 - answer-dollars civil penalty that Board may levy on psychologist who practices without license180 - answer-days maximum that a temporary suspension remains in place when board suspends license in light of immediate and clear danger to public health and safety 6 - answer-months (maximum) imprisonment and no more than $1,000 fine for FIRST offense of practicing without current valid license 6 - answer-months (minimum) imprisonment OR at least $2,000 fine for SECOND (and subsequent) offense of practicing without current valid license 2 - answer-years of supervised experience, at least, subsequent to a doctoral degree is necessary for licensure 4 - answer-years must pass before a psychologist can count instruction of identical course or workshop for CE credit 6 - answer-times the Board meets annually 9 - answer-members of the PA Psychology Board 6 - answer-members of the PA Psychology Board that are licensed psychologists 2 - answer-members of the PA Psychology Board that are members of the public 3 - answer-full-time supervisees (maximum) -- or part-time equivalent thereof -- that one supervisor can supervise simultaneously
